Description

This appealing three-bedroom residence boasts scenic views of the countryside and is equipped with a versatile garden office or gym as well as an external bar area ideal for entertaining. Nestled in the attractive village of Chearsley, this property features expansive front views of open fields and presents a considerable opportunity for extension, subject to obtaining the necessary planning permissions. The interior of the home is thoughtfully designed, providing spacious and light-filled living areas. The ground floor includes a generously sized kitchen that leads into a bright conservatory, serving as both a lounge and dining space. Adjacent is a large lounge featuring a gas stove, perfect for cozy gatherings, complemented by south-facing windows that flood the room with natural light. A convenient downstairs toilet rounds off this level. Upstairs, three well-proportioned bedrooms cater to family living, with the master bedroom offering stunning countryside vistas. The modern family bathroom includes an over-bath shower, while access to a fully boarded loft can be found on the landing—ideal for additional storage or potential conversion. For those interested in future development possibilities, there is ample space along the side of the property suitable for a two-storey extension, allowing you to adapt the house as your family's needs evolve. Outdoors, the property features a spacious rear garden complete with a greenhouse and vegetable patch. A bespoke decking area with integrated bar and power creates an inviting outdoor entertainment space, also wired for hot tub installation. The insulated garden room serves as an office but could easily accommodate various uses depending on your lifestyle needs. Located in Chearsley—a community-centric village—residents benefit from local amenities including an award-winning pub, active community events at the village hall, and picturesque walking trails perfect for enjoying nature.
